Michael A. Einhorn is an economic consultant and expert witness who specializes in intellectual property, media, entertainment, licensing,  antitrust,  and personal and commercial damages.  He received a Ph. D. in economics from Yale University.  Dr. Einhorn is the author of  the book Media, Technology, and Copyright: Integrating Law and Economics(Edward Elgar Publishers) and a former professor of economics at Rutgers University,  He has also worked as a Member of Technical Staff at Bell Telephone Laboratories and an an Economist at the United States Department of Justice.
